2000 Ford Taurus vs. 2009 Infiniti FX

To start off, 2009 Infiniti FX is newer by 9 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2000 Ford Taurus.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2000 Ford Taurus would be higher. At 3,498 cc (6 cylinders), 2009 Infiniti FX is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Infiniti FX (303 HP) has 102 more horse power than 2000 Ford Taurus. (201 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2009 Infiniti FX should accelerate faster than 2000 Ford Taurus.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Infiniti FX weights approximately 213 kg more than 2000 Ford Taurus.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2009 Infiniti FX is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2000 Ford Taurus.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2009 Infiniti FX will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Infiniti FX (355 Nm @ 4800 RPM) has 104 more torque (in Nm) than 2000 Ford Taurus. (251 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 2009 Infiniti FX will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2000 Ford Taurus.
